Which act in 1898 asserted the dominance of federal law over American Indian's tribal laws and treaties?

History
1 answer:
Lelu [443]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

C.)the Curtis Act

Explanation:

Another congressional law, enacted June 28, 1898, was sponsored by Charles Curtis, a mixed-blood Kansa Indian and senator from Kansas. With the passage of the Curtis Act, Congress took final control over affairs in Indian Territory.
